Create new tab from browserAction in Chrome

1k Views Asked by At

Update: Found a solution in another one; apparently I miscopied it before! This worked:

chrome.browserAction.onClicked.addListener(function(tab) {
  chrome.tabs.create({'url': chrome.extension.getURL('f.html')}, function(tab) {
    // Tab opened.
  });
});

Source: Google Chrome Extensions - Open New Tab when clicking a toolbar icon


I am trying to create a new tab and set it to background.html upon clicking the BrowserAction button, but nothing happens when I click.

(This is a precursor to making a sort of apish imitation of a sidebar for bookmarks, since there is no sidebar available.)


manifest.json

{
    "name": "Bookmarks Bar",    
    "permissions": 
        [
            "bookmarks",
            "tabs"
        ],
    "version": "0.0",
    "manifest_version": 2,
    "description": "A bookmarks sidebar for Chrome.",

    "background": { "scripts": ["background.js"]},

    "browser_action":
        {
            "default_icon": "icon.png",
            "default_title": "Bookmarks Sidebar"
        }
}

background.js

// Called on browser_action click.
chrome.browserAction.onClicked.addListener(function(tabs.Tab tab) 
    {
        chrome.tabs.create({"url": chrome.extension.getURL("background.html"), "selected": true});
    });

The background.html page is currently just a dummy page with some text. No errors are showing up when I try to add this to Chrome (not that this means much).
